We are excited to bring on a highly motivated Nurse Disability Consultant to our clinical organization. This position will be responsible for reviewing, analyzing, and interpreting medical information available for disability claims.
In this role you will act as a clinical resource for Group Protection benefit specialists and claim professionals. You will evaluate medical information to clarify diagnoses, evaluating the severity of medical conditions, validating medical restrictions and limitations, and estimating duration of recovery. In this role you will provide coaching and guidance to claims regarding medical management
**What you'll be doing**
- Evaluate medical information to clarify diagnoses, evaluating the severity of medical conditions, validating medical restrictions and limitations, and estimating duration of recovery
- Clarify, interpret and/or evaluate medical information to assess appropriateness of current and ongoing restrictions / limitations and level of impairment
- Identify pertinent clinical facts and answers questions in collaboration with benefits specialists and physician consultants.
- Act as a clinical resource to Group Protection claim professionals during claim meetings and as needed
- Recommend specific medical information needed to evaluate ongoing level of impairment and to facilitate optimal claim management
- Make appropriate referrals to internal and external clinical resources (i.e. IME, FCE, Peer Reviews)
- Discuss complex medical issues with health care providers as needed and documents outcomes of discussion
- Coordinate and partner with Vocational Rehabilitation Coordinators (VRC) and others to support with return-to-work services
- Effectively manages assigned caseload within department productivity goals
- Contacts claimants, employers, and health care providers, as indicated

The Nurse, Individualized Care promotes high-quality patient care and treatment through patient education. With a focus on the products and treatments of a small number of pharmaceutical clients, the Nurse receives inbound calls from patients and schedules outbound calls for patients who have begun treatment with one or more of the client's products. The Nurse educates patients on their treatments and disease states, refers patients to a variety of additional services, and reports adverse events in accordance to FDA and client requirements.
**_Responsibilities_**
+ Educates patients during outbound and inbound calls with patients on the treatments that they are receiving as well as their disease states. Counsels patients on standard treatment information, disease symptoms, potential treatment side effects, and what they should expect during visits to patient care facilities. During initial welcome calls, answers patients' initial questions regarding their treatment programs and establishes rapport for future conversations.
+ Refers patients to additional services in order to improve their treatment experiences, based on lists of referral organizations approved by each client. Assists patients in accessing services such as funding, transportation, lodging, and support groups by placing calls to organizations or providing information to patients.
+ In accordance with FDA regulations and client requirements, records adverse events for treatments and answers patient questions regarding the events. Completes documentation using internal systems and submits it to the client's Drug Safety department.
+ Schedules outbound welcome calls and follow-up calls to patients, and leaves voicemail messages when patients are unavailable. Effectively manages both scheduled outbound calls and inbound call queue.
+ Meets regularly with Supervisor, Individualized Care and/or Senior Nurse, Individualized Care to discuss feedback from call monitoring and quality reviews of adverse event documentation. Discusses progress on productivity and quality goals including number of calls completed, call quality, document quality, and time requirements.
+ Upon the client's introduction of new treatments, participates in trainings in order to gain an understanding of the treatments.

PURPOSE AND SCOPE:
Functions as part of the hemodialysis health care team as a Staff Registered Nurse to ensure provision of quality patient care on a daily basis in accordance with FMS policies, procedures, and training. Supports the FMCNA's mission, vision, values, and customer service philosophy. Supports the FMCNA commitment to the Quality Enhancement Program (QEP) and CQI Activities, including those related to patient satisfaction and actively participates in process improvement activities that enhance the likelihood that patients will achieve the FMCNA Quality Enhancement Goals (QEP). Adheres to all requirements of the FMCNA Compliance Program, and FMS patient care and administrative policies.
PRINCIPA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
Directs Patient Care Technician's provision of safe and effective delivery of chronic hemodialysis therapy to patients in compliance with standards outlined in the facility policy procedure manuals, as well as regulations set forth by the corporation, state, and federal agencies.
Delegates tasks to all direct patient care staff including but not limited to LVN/LPNs, Patient Care Technicians, and Dialysis Assistants.
Assesses daily patient care needs and develops appropriate patient care assignments.
Routinely monitors patient care staff for appropriate techniques and adherence to facility policy and procedures.
Participates in staff training and orientation of new staff as assigned
Participates in all required staff meetings as scheduled.
Ensures educational needs of patients and family are met regarding End Stage Renal Disease (ESRD).
Provides ongoing education to patients regarding their renal disease, vascular access and dialysis therapy, and other related health conditions.
Discusses with patient, and records education related to diet/fluid and medication compliance.
Provides patient specific detailed education regarding adequacy measures where applicable - Online Clearance Monitoring (OLC), Adequacy Monitoring Program (AMP), Urea Kinetic Modeling (UKM).
Ensures transplant awareness, modality awareness, and drive catheter reduction.
Educates patients regarding laboratory values and the relationship to adequate dialysis therapy, compliance with treatment schedule, medications, and fluid.
Provides safe and effective delivery of care to patients with ESRD.
Accurately implements treatment prescriptions including Sodium (Na) modeling prescription, and Ultrafiltration modeling (where appropriate) to ensure stable treatment therapy as indicated.
Assesses patients' response to hemodialysis treatment therapy, making appropriate adjustments and modifications to the treatment plan as indicated by the prescribing physician. Communicates problems or concerns to the Team Leader or physician.
Identifies and communicates patient related issues to Team Leader or physician.
Initiates Initial and Annual Nursing Assessment, and ongoing evaluation and documentation of patient care needs according to FMC Policies and Procedures.
Actively participates in the pre-evaluation, initiation, monitoring, termination, access homeostasis, and post evaluation of patients receiving hemodialysis treatment therapy according to established FMC procedures.
Takes appropriate intervention for changes in patient adequacy status and troubleshooting access flow issues as identified by OLC/AMP yellow lights.
Provides, supervises (if applicable), and monitors hemodialysis access care according to established procedures.
Implements, administers, monitors, and documents patient's response to prescribed interdialytic transfusions, including appropriate notification of adverse reactions to physician and appropriate blood supplier.
Ensures accurate and complete documentation by Patient Care Technician on the Hemodialysis Treatment Sheet.
Reviews, transcribes, and enters physician lab orders accurately into the Medical Information System.
Ensures appropriate preparation of lab requisitions for Spectra or alternate lab.
Ensures correct labs tubes are utilized for prescribed lab specimens and that lab draw and processing procedures are performed appropriately for all lab samples.
Identifies and ensures appropriate follow-through regarding missed labs and specimens reported to be insufficient according to company policies and procedures.
Ensures all specimens are appropriately packaged according to Department of Transportation (DOT) policies and procedures relating to shipment of blood or body fluid specimens and potentially hazardous material.
Ensures that all labs are directed and delivered to appropriate labs.
Reports alert/panic and abnormal labs results to appropriate physician.
